>> I am using OUTREC IFTHEN=(WHEN=( I have been reading the DFSORT Application 
>> Programming Guide but I have not been finding what I need. As far as I can 
>> tell, as soon as one of the IFTHEN=(WHEN is met, all the others are ignored. 
>> So, how do I test different positions on a INREC/OUTREC statement?

Jack,

You need to use HIT=NEXT which Specifies that IFTHEN processing should continue 
even if the logical expression is true. By default (if HIT=NEXT is not 
specified), IFTHEN processing stops if the logical expression is true.
